Mike Tyson Backs Francis Ngannou Against ‘Tough Opponent’ Ciryl Gane at UFC 270

The UFC kicks off the PPV schedule for 2022 with a heavyweight unification bout at UFC 270. Interim champion Ciryl Gane takes on Francis Ngannou. The fight is arguably one of the best stylistic matchups the UFC has ever put together in the heavyweight division. 

Ngannou’s is without a doubt one of the most, if not the most, devastating knockout artists that have ever competed in the UFC. Gane, on the other hand, is a heavyweight with the footwork and movement of a lightweight.

In a video posted recently to the UFC’s Instagram page, former heavyweight champion Mike Tyson shared his thoughts on the main event tonight. He said, “I think tonight is going to be a great night. I’m looking forward to the main event. I hope Francis do well, he has a tough opponent tonight.”

Being calm will be the key to victory for Francis Ngannou against Ciryl Gane at UFC 270 

It is no secret that Francis Ngannou is at his most dangerous in the first three rounds of a fight. Francis has gone the distance only twice in his UFC career and has lost both fights. Ngannou is not necessarily known for his cardio and therefore will have to play it smart as he did against Miocic. Gane has gone the distance multiple times in his UFC career and has not faded away as the fight progressed.

Under the tutelage of Eric Nicksick, Ngannou has shown considerable improvement in his temperament. It was his temperament that ultimately won him the belt against Miocic. Gane has to be perfect for 25 minutes. ‘The Predator’ needs just one shot to get the job done. Therefore, it is extremely critical that Ngannou preserve his energy and only fully deploy it when he absolutely feels the need for it. Having the likes of Kamaru Usman and Eric Nicksick in his corner will definitely play an important role in how Ngannou approaches this fight.
